Webb9 aug. 2024 · 10% stamp duty for bulk purchasers of homes. On 19 July 2024, President Higgins signed the Finance (Covid-19 and Miscellaneous Provisions) Act 2024 (“the Act”), enacting into law stamp duty changes designed to mitigate against the bulk purchase of houses in Ireland. You can search for Swedish Stamps from … WebbSDLT is a tax payable by the buyer on all properties in England and Northern Ireland. It is levied on the price of the property. Second or additional homes carry an extra 3% surcharge on the standard rates of SDLT. We spent over $70 … Webb7 mars 2024 · As an example, if you are buying a second home with a purchase price of £300,000, just the extra 3% stamp duty would equate to £9,000 (3% of the entire price). This is in addition to the £2,500 regular stamp duty bill on a home of this value, bringing the total payable to an eye-watering £11,500 .
